Students can now check FYJC 2025 merit status at mahafyjcadmissions.in
Maharashtra FYJC 2025 merit list 2025: The Maharashtra School Education Department has released the first provisional general merit list for First-Year Junior College (FYJC) admissions 2025 today, June 6, 2025.
The list is now accessible on the official portal, mahafyjcadmissions.in, where registered students can log in and check their merit status.The merit list was originally scheduled for release on June 5, 2025, but was delayed by a day due to an extension in the registration deadline. As of now, the list includes only those candidates who have scored between 400 and 500 marks. Students are also advised to verify their personal details and scores and raise objections if discrepancies are found.Merit list released for over 10 lakh applicantsThis year, approximately 10.85 lakh students have applied for admission into over 20.43 lakh seats available across 9,281 junior colleges in Maharashtra. The FYJC admission process is being conducted through a centralised admission procedure (CAP) across eight regional divisions — Mumbai, Pune, Nagpur, Nashik, Kolhapur, Amravati, Latur, and Chhatrapati Sambhaji Nagar.
Notably, the Konkan division is excluded from the CAP process for the 2025 cycle.The provisional merit list is an important milestone in the FYJC admission process, as it provides students with a clear idea of their standing before the final seat allotment. It includes crucial details such as candidate name, application number, preferred stream, quota, and allotted institution, if any. Students must carefully review their listed information.
Steps to check FYJC merit status online
Students who wish to access their merit list can follow these five simple steps:Step 1: Visit the official FYJC admission portal: mahafyjcadmissions.inStep 2: Click on the “Student Login” link or select the regional link specific to your divisionStep 3: Enter your application number and password to log in to the dashboardStep 4: Navigate to the “FYJC Merit List 2025” section and select your region’s provisional merit listStep 5: Search for your name or application number and review the details providedStep 6: It is advised to take a printout or save a copy of the merit list for future reference.Direct link to check the Maharashtra FYJC 2025 first merit list 2025What students should do nextStudents who identify any errors in their merit position, marks, category, or personal details should immediately file an objection through the official portal. These objections will be reviewed by the authorities, following which a revised and final merit list will be published. The final list will be the basis for the subsequent seat allotment process.The release of the first provisional merit list is a crucial step for students aspiring to secure admission in their preferred junior colleges. As the process moves forward, students are encouraged to stay updated through official announcements and adhere to the timelines specified by the department.
